About the Role

As a Higher Level Teaching Assistant (HLTA), you'll play a key role in supporting our students' academic and personal development. Working alongside talented teachers and a multi-disciplinary team, you'll help create engaging learning experiences tailored to individual needs. Every day is different—challenging at times, deeply rewarding always.

Key Responsibilities

  • Support students 1:1 and in small groups to achieve learning goals
  • Assist with lesson planning and delivery in line with the national curriculum
  • Adapt learning activities to meet individual needs and abilities
  • Help track, record, and celebrate progress
  • Foster independence, confidence, and communication skills
  • Maintain a safe, nurturing, and inclusive learning environment
  • Work collaboratively with teachers, therapists, and families

How to prepare for a job interview at Joining Careers Education

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you understand the role of a Higher Level Teaching Assistant and the specific needs of students with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ND). Brush up on relevant educational approaches, especially if you have experience with autism or complex needs. This knowledge will help you answer questions confidently.

Show Your Passion

During the interview, let your genuine passion for supporting students shine through. Share personal stories or experiences that highlight your commitment to making a difference in children's lives. This will resonate well with the interviewers and show them you’re the right fit for their team.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ect scenario-based questions where you'll need to demonstrate how you'd handle specific situations in the classroom. Think about examples from your past experiences where you've successfully supported students or adapted learning activities. Practising these responses can really set you apart.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ask insightful questions about the school’s approach to teaching and support for students. This shows your interest in the role and helps you gauge if it’s the right environment for you. Plus, it gives you a chance to learn more about their team culture!
